Taraba Gov picks APC membership card 

Taraba State Governor, Agbu Kefas, has formally registered with the All Progressives Congress (APC) and collected his membership card, signalling his imminent defection to the ruling party.

The registration was carried out on Sunday in a brief ceremony held at the Governor’s Office in Jalingo, where the APC chairman of the governor’s ward in Wukari Local Government Area conducted the exercise and presented the membership card to him.

Speaking shortly after receiving the card, Kefas said his decision to register with the APC was in line with his plan to defect to the party, adding that he had concluded consultations with the party’s leadership.

According to him, his formal defection would have taken place earlier but was postponed due to the unfortunate abduction of students in Kebbi and Niger states.

He said a new date for his official defection from the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) to the APC would be announced soon.
